What Is a Cellar Spider?
A cellar spider belongs to the family Pholcidae, a group of arachnids known for their pale, translucent bodies and extremely long, thin legs. The most common species found in homes across North America and Europe is Pholcus phalangioides, often called the long-bodied cellar spider. Other members of the family, such as Pholcus manueli and Physocyclus globosus, share the same general look but appear less often indoors. Florida’s warm, humid climate makes it an especially favorable habitat for these species, and cellar spiders can be found in homes throughout the state year-round.
People also call them “daddy long legs spiders” or “skull spiders,” a nickname tied to the shape of their cephalothorax, which can resemble a tiny skull under magnification or a strong flashlight beam. This is one reason cellar spiders get mixed up with other daddy long legs creatures, even though only true spiders spin silk webs.
Cellar spiders are not aggressive and rarely bite humans, even when disturbed. They are considered a nuisance pest rather than a health threat, and many Florida homeowners actually welcome them indoors because they prey on flies, gnats, and other spiders, including species that pose a genuine risk.
Cellar Spider Physical Characteristics
Correct identification starts with the body. Here are the key features to check:
- Body size: Roughly 2 to 10 millimeters (0.08 to 0.4 inches) long, not counting the legs.
- Leg length: Legs can stretch 4 to 5 times the body length, sometimes reaching 2 inches or more.
- Color: Pale yellow-gray or light brown, often translucent under light.
- Body shape: Small oval abdomen with a narrow, elongated cephalothorax.
- Eyes: Eight eyes arranged in two groups of three, plus two smaller eyes in the center.
- Movement: Cellar spiders vibrate rapidly in their webs when disturbed, making them hard to focus on visually, this “shaking” motion is one of the clearest identification signs.
| Feature | Cellar Spider Detail |
| Leg span | Up to 2 inches |
| Body length | 2 to 10 mm |
| Color | Pale yellow to light gray |
| Eyes | 8, in two triads plus a center pair |
| Web type | Loose, irregular, tangled |
| Bite risk | Very low, mild reaction if any |
Taken together, these traits, the pale slender body, oversized legs, and signature vibrating defense, make cellar spiders one of the easier household arachnids to identify on sight, even without a magnifying glass.
Cellar Spider vs Daddy Long Legs vs Harvestman
This is where most confusion happens. Three completely different creatures share the “daddy long legs” nickname and only one is a true spider.
| Trait | Cellar Spider (Pholcidae) | Harvestman (Opiliones) | Crane Fly |
| Classification | True spider | Arachnid, not a spider | Insect, not an arachnid |
| Body sections | Two (cephalothorax + abdomen) | One fused body | Head, thorax, abdomen |
| Builds a web | Yes | No | No |
| Has fangs/venom | Yes, mild | No venom glands | No |
| Legs | 8, very thin | 8, thicker and jointed | 6, insect legs |
| Common location | Basements, garages, closets | Gardens, leaf litter, damp soil | Near lights, grass |
If it is sitting in a web, it is almost certainly a cellar spider. If it is walking freely on the ground with no web nearby, it is likely a harvestman. In Florida, harvestmen are commonly seen in mulch beds, garden edges, and leaf litter around the yard, while cellar spiders stick to sheltered, web-friendly spots indoors and around structures.
Where Do Cellar Spiders Live?
Cellar spiders favor dark, damp, undisturbed spaces where they can build a web and stay hidden for long stretches of time. Inside Florida homes, you will usually spot them in:
Crawl spaces and utility closets, Garages and sheds, Closets and storage rooms, window wells and ceiling corners, behind furniture, appliances, or boxes that rarely get moved, attics with poor ventilation, which can trap heat and humidity under Florida’s intense summer sun, lanais, screened porches, and pool enclosures where humidity stays high
Outdoors, they hide under rocks, loose tree bark, and in wood piles or inside outbuildings like sheds and garden structures with high humidity. Stone walls, drainage areas, and shaded porch corners also make suitable outdoor habitats when conditions stay damp, which describes much of Florida for large parts of the year.
Cellar spiders prefer temperatures between 70 and 80 degrees Fahrenheit and struggle to survive freezing conditions, since their bodies have little tolerance for cold exposure. Florida’s mild winters rarely dip into freezing territory across most of the state, so unlike homes in colder climates, cellar spiders here are not limited to seeking shelter indoors during winter, they can remain active outdoors nearly year-round. Once settled into a dark corner with steady humidity, a cellar spider rarely relocates on its own, which explains why the same garage or closet corners tend to host webs year after year in Florida homes.
Cellar Spider Web Identification
The web itself is a strong identification clue, often easier to spot than the spider hiding inside it. Cellar spider webs are:
Loose and irregular, not symmetrical like an orb weaver’s web Built in corners where walls meet ceilings, or between shelves and furniture Often layered, old webs get added to rather than replaced, creating a thicker mesh over time Coated in dust over time, giving them a gray, cobweb-like look Home to the spider hanging upside down at the center, motionless until disturbed Spread across multiple nearby corners once a population settles into one room

This messy, tangled structure is why cellar spider webs are frequently mistaken for generic “cobwebs,” even though the two terms describe the same thing in most cases. A single web usually means one resident spider, but a heavy buildup of overlapping webs in one area signals an active, breeding population nearby rather than an occasional visitor passing through. In Florida’s humidity, webs can also accumulate faster than in drier climates, so checking ceiling corners, closet edges, and behind stored items is the fastest way to confirm how far a web network has spread.

Cellar Spider Behavior and Lifecycle
Understanding behavior helps confirm identification and predict how populations grow over time.
- Egg Sacs: Females carry a loose, visible cluster of 20 to 50 eggs in their chelicerae (mouthparts) instead of wrapping them tightly like most spiders. The eggs stay in plain sight until they hatch.
- Lifespan: Cellar spiders can live 2 to 4 years indoors, far longer than most household spiders, which typically survive only a single season.
- Web Maintenance: They rarely rebuild from scratch. Instead, they patch and expand existing webs, adding new silk layers on top of old ones as the structure grows.
- Feeding Habits: Cellar spiders wrap prey in silk before feeding, including insects and other spiders caught in or near their web. This method lets them subdue prey larger than themselves.
- Defense Response: When threatened, they shake violently in the web, a motion called “whirling,” to blur their outline and confuse predators or anything that gets too close.
This long lifespan explains why a single garage or closet corner can host generations of cellar spiders if left undisturbed, with new webs simply layering onto the old ones year after year. Florida’s warm, humid climate supports steady breeding activity for more of the year compared to regions with cold winters that slow reproduction.
Common Cellar Spider Look-Alikes
Several household spiders get mistaken for cellar spiders. Knowing the differences prevents misidentification and unnecessary pest treatment, which matters in Florida given how many spider species are active statewide.
Look-Alike Key Difference from Cellar Spider House spider (Parasteatoda) Shorter legs, rounder abdomen, builds tighter webs Brown recluse Solid brown body, violin marking, no long thin legs (rare in Florida, but occasionally reported in the panhandle) Wolf spider No web, hairy body, hunts on the ground, common outdoors in Florida yards Daddy long legs (harvestman) Fused body, no web, not a true spider Southern house spider Larger, darker, builds funnel-shaped webs outdoors, frequently seen on Florida homes near porch lights and eaves
Comparing leg length, web presence, and body shape side by side takes most of the guesswork out of identification and helps rule out species that actually warrant more caution, like the black widow, which is present throughout Florida.

How to Get Rid of Cellar Spiders
Since cellar spiders thrive in damp, undisturbed areas, control focuses on habitat disruption rather than chemical treatment alone. This is especially important in Florida, where humidity levels stay high for much of the year.
Reduce Humidity
Run a dehumidifier in crawl spaces, garages, and enclosed porches to bring moisture below 50 percent. Cellar spiders struggle to establish webs in drier conditions, which can be a persistent challenge during Florida’s summer rainy season.
Remove Webs Regularly
Use a vacuum or broom to clear webs weekly, which discourages resettlement. Consistent removal breaks the pattern of layering that lets webs grow undisturbed.
Seal Entry Points
Caulk cracks around foundations, windows, and utility lines. Closing off these gaps limits how easily spiders move indoors from outside hiding spots, a common issue in Florida’s older homes and stucco construction.
Cut Off Food Sources
Control other insects like flies, gnats, and mosquitoes that cellar spiders prey on. Fewer prey insects means less reason for spiders to settle in a given area, particularly relevant given Florida’s high mosquito activity.
Declutter Storage Areas
Boxes and undisturbed piles create ideal hiding spots. Clearing and organizing storage areas removes the dark, quiet corners spiders rely on.
Install Door Sweeps
Block gaps under exterior doors leading to garages or screened enclosures. This closes off a common entry point that often gets overlooked.
Improve Ventilation
Address the root moisture problem instead of just clearing webs. Better airflow keeps humidity levels down and makes a space far less hospitable long-term, an ongoing task for Florida homeowners managing year-round humidity.
These steps target the conditions that attract cellar spiders in the first place, which is more effective long-term than repeated web removal alone, especially in a climate like Florida’s where moisture control is a constant factor.
